Brahmanpur Navabad Population - Jaunpur, Uttar Pradesh

Brahmanpur Navabad is a medium size village located in Badlapur Tehsil of Jaunpur district, Uttar Pradesh with total 239 families residing. The Brahmanpur Navabad village has population of 1451 of which 664 are males while 787 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Brahmanpur Navabad village population of children with age 0-6 is 184 which makes up 12.68 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Brahmanpur Navabad village is 1185 which is higher than Uttar Pradesh state average of 912. Child Sex Ratio for the Brahmanpur Navabad as per census is 1359, higher than Uttar Pradesh average of 902.

Brahmanpur Navabad village has higher literacy rate compared to Uttar Pradesh. In 2011, literacy rate of Brahmanpur Navabad village was 71.51 % compared to 67.68 % of Uttar Pradesh. In Brahmanpur Navabad Male literacy stands at 86.69 % while female literacy rate was 58.44 %.

Caste Factor

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 21.36 % of total population in Brahmanpur Navabad village. The village Brahmanpur Navabad curr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Brahmanpur Navabad village out of total population, 93 were engaged in work activities. 95.70 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 4.30 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 93 workers engaged in Main Work, 22 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 7 were Agricultural labourer.
